My 2000 camaro will not shift into four when I'm at wot. I went in the diablosport and tried to change the shift mph but it will not let me change the 3rd to 4th mph. It will let me change 1st too 2nd and 2nd too 3rd. But 3rd too 4th will not come down off 160mph. Also I can't set my reve limit, it will not do anything when I go into that setting.

The PCM does not use the MPH based shift setting in the 3-4 shift, which is why it is maxed out at 160mph.
You can try changing it in the 3-4 shift RPM parameter, but it does not sound like a tune issue....sounds more like your tranny is hurt.
